4 天之前· Therefore, in contrast to natural gas and coal-fired power stations, wind and solar power generation systems are significantly affected by meteorological conditions [5]. In particular, solar power depends on parameters such as solar irradiance and temperature, and wind power depends on the real-time wind speed [6]. Therefore, it is necessary to

Solar plus wind country-wide electrical power forecasts across
Combining solar and wind power MW together (Fig. 2) shows a more consistent level of MW generated from them collectively across the 4 years considered. 2015 and 2016 average 12828 MW and 12701 MW, respectively (Table 1). 2015 posted the lowest combined solar and wind generation for 5 of the months, and 2016 achieved that for 6 of the months.

Method for planning a wind–solar–battery hybrid power plant
The motivating factor behind the hybrid solar–wind power system design is the fact that both solar and wind power exhibit complementary power profiles. Advantageous combination of wind and solar with optimal ratio will lead to clear benefits for hybrid wind–solar power plants such as smoothing of intermittent power, higher reliability, and availability.
